UK machine tool exports rise in 2004

UK exports of machine tools in the 1st quarter of 2004 were worth GBP 102.3 million; this is 19.4% higher than in the 1st quarter of 2003, but is down by 8.1% compared with the last quarter of 2003.

Report uncovers nearly 5 million CAD seats

According to industry analyst Joe Greco, 4.96 million mechanical CAD (MCAD) seats were installed worldwide at the end of 2003.

Control valve market set for steady growth

The worldwide control valve market, which totalled nearly $2.9 billion in 2003, will reach nearly $3.4 billion by the end of 2008, expanding at a CAGR exceeding 3%, according to a new study.
